Output 153fea565bd94f3a65fbb0977341ffd423ab0cb7be3d8e80ba5589b900310587:61

value
212881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02c53c30f1aac2198f111217f302bcc33b3579b9 OP_EQUAL
address
31wfZ4fJw3o27BhRU5Hw6JKitdDp9drK5c
transaction
153fea565bd94f3a65fbb0977341ffd423ab0cb7be3d8e80ba5589b900310587
spent
true